Tim Van Dyne wrote: >Does anyone know of a way that I can hardcode the size of the columns >and wrap the list name text? > >I'm running into the issue where some list names are lengthy and the >description text is getting smashed to the right, primarily because we >have our mailman page wrapped into our site's frame. I notice that the >description text wraps, but the name itself doesn't.
You can see the HTML that Mailman generates for that page by viewing the page source in your browser. Mailman doesn't specify any column widths for that table. It is the browser that decides how to display it.
